| Venue | The Vineyard, Dublin on 3rd May 2014 (50-over match) |
| Balls per over | 6 |
| Toss | North West Warriors won the toss and decided to bat |
| Result | Leinster Lightning won by 19 runs (Duckworth/Lewis method) |
| Points | Leinster Lightning 4; North West Warriors 0 |
| Umpires | GH Black, S Dutt |
| TV umpire | TS Wijesundera |
| Scorers | S McBennett (Leinster Lightning), AJ Mooney (North West Warriors) |
